Description

Inappropriate implementation in Autofill in Google Chrome on Android prior to 151.0.7922.72 allowed a remote attacker to leak cross-origin data via a crafted HTML page. (Chromium security severity: Medium)

Executive Summary

This vulnerability is an inappropriate implementation in the Autofill feature of Google Chrome on Android. It allowed a remote attacker to access and leak data from different origins (websites) by tricking users into visiting a specially crafted HTML page.

Impact Analysis

If exploited, this vulnerability could allow an attacker to steal sensitive information such as passwords, payment details, or personal data that you have saved in your browser. It could also expose data from secure websites if you interact with the malicious page.

Mitigation Strategies

Update Google Chrome on Android to version 151.0.7922.72 or later to address the vulnerability.
